Responsibilities

  • You will be an Ambassador for Bionical Health, offering patient centric Nursing, tailored to the patients individual needs.
  • Provide safe nursing care adhering to the scope of service, facilitating a range of services in the home including but not limited to; Peritoneal Dialysis, technical equipment setup, IV medication administration, injection medication administration, phlebotomy and cannulation.
  • Accurately document all patient care and clinical information to enable real time data collection.
  • Build and maintain lasting relationships with patients, NHS stakeholders and other members of the team and support network.
  • Undertake clinical assessments of patients requirements.
  • Educate patients on how to self-medicate, store medication and report adverse events.
  • Ensure all mandatory training, professional regulations are maintained and up to date.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.
